Full-Spectrum Vs. Broad Spectrum Vs. Isolate Products

 

If you’ve begun to shop for CBD You may have seen terms like “full-spectrum” or “CBD isolate.” These terms define what type of cannabinoid you can expect from the product, and also the degree of processing the product has undergone.

Full-spectrum CBD products contain all of the naturally-occurring compounds, including flavonoids and terpenesthat are which are present in the hemp plant. Full-spectrum is as close as you will get to the whole plant.

One of the major benefits of choosing full-spectrum CBD can be that it may create something called an entourage effect. We know that the various hemp-derived compounds such as flavonoids and Terpenes have positive properties. It is an idea that is supported by a small amount of studies, which suggests that combining all of these compounds together will result in better results, particularly in conditions such as inflammation and pain. Full-spectrum CBD product will include all the cannabinoids naturally are present in the hemp plant that includes up to .03 percent THC. This tiny amount of THC will not get you feel high and doesn’t make you fail the drug test. If you’re concerned about the consumption of any THC in the future, you may prefer a non-THC CBD product instead, like broad-spectrum CBD or CBD isolate.

Broad-spectrum CBD is exactly like full-spectrum CBD, with one important difference: all of the psychoactive compounds have been eliminated. This means that you will still benefit from the entourage effect as well as all the other chemicals present in hemp without the risk of becoming high or failing a drug test.

Finally, CBD isolates contain only pure CBD extract. There aren’t any other cannabinoids and terpenes as well as flavonoids that are present in an isolate CBD product. Although you don’t have the effects of entourage with an isolate of CBD isolate, you will typically enjoy a larger serving size of CBD. Isolates are tasteless and odorless, so they are frequently added to topical CBD products, as in CBD edibles. Cbd Isolate Wholesale.

The choice between full-spectrum, broad-spectrum, and CBD isolate is an individual choice. There are plenty of benefits associated with taking a full-spectrum CBD If you’re drug tested at work and want to reduce the risk of receiving an untrue positive result it is possible to choose a 0% THC broad-spectrum or isolated. Broad-spectrum and full-spectrum CBD oils also tend to have a stronger taste and smell, which can cause some people to be irritated. When you take these factors into consideration you are able to choose the CBD oil that is right for you.

What Serving Size Is Right for Me?

When you shop for CBD it is possible to notice that the container or bottle lists a total amount of CBD in the package. For some products, like CBD capsules and edibles, it may also list a specific quantity of CBD per serving size. In other cases, you could do quick maths to divide the CBD content contained in the product by the measurement unit.

There’s no any one-size-fits-all serving amount for CBD products, since every person is unique and may be altered in many different ways from CBD. Cbd Isolate Wholesale. The best method to figure out a serving size that is right for your situation is to consult with your doctor.

Otherwise, you should start by taking a small quantity (such as 10 to 15 milligrams or mg, per day) and then see how you feel. As time passes, you will be able to gradually increase the amount CBD that you take daily by 5-10 mg. When you find a serving size that seems to be suitable for you, continue taking the amount you prefer.

Products To Avoid At All Costs

The first thing to note is that unlike prescription medications, CBD products cannot make health claims. Even claims for minor conditions such as migraine relief would be illegal. The more dramatic a claim about health is, your more skeptical ought to be. The products that claim to cure diseases like heart disease or cancer should be treated with caution since there isn’t enough research or tests in the field of medicine to back those claims.

The FDA has cracked down on numerous companies that make sweeping health claims, however there are dozens of others that may be in existence. In the past, if the lab test results aren’t accessible then you shouldn’t purchase the product. It is not a good idea to risk consuming pesticides, heavy metals, or any other chemicals that are harmful.
